[Asia Economy Reporter Lee Junhyung] The Korea Paper Association announced on the 24th that it has appointed Ahn Jaeho, president of Korea Paper, as the 34th chairman.
Chairman Ahn graduated from Busan Baejeong High School and Busan National University with a degree in Electronic Engineering. He joined Samsung SDI in 1988 and served as vice president. Since 2018, he has been the CEO of Korea Paper, and since 2020, he has served as the co-CEO of Seha.
In his inaugural speech, he stated, "Securing growth engines to lead the 4th Industrial Revolution and the post-COVID-19 era is the most urgent task." To this end, he proposed measures including ▲innovation into various basic material industries ▲maintaining the domestic market, which is the foundation of the domestic paper industry ▲securing competitive advantages for the domestic industry to expand export markets.
He also said, "I feel a heavy responsibility in taking on the position of chairman of the Korea Paper Association during these difficult times of many changes due to COVID-19," and urged, "Let us overcome difficulties and create new opportunities through harmony and cooperation in the paper industry."
